6. Ethical Considerations in Using AI for Employee Insights
In a world where organizations increasingly rely on data-driven decisions, the allure of artificial intelligence in shaping employee engagement is undeniable. A recent study by Deloitte reveals that 70% of executives find data analytics crucial for enhancing employee engagement, yet with this power comes a moral imperative. Imagine a scenario where an AI algorithm predicts an employee's likelihood to disengage based solely on their interactions and performance metrics. While this can offer invaluable insights, it also raises ethical concerns. The potential for biased data to skew outcomes is real. For instance, if an AI system disproportionately flags certain demographic groups based on historical performance metrics, employers could unknowingly perpetuate harmful stereotypes. The ethical landscape becomes a maze that employers must navigate with care, ensuring they use AI not just to predict but also to foster a fair and inclusive workplace culture.
As companies delve deeper into predictive analytics, they must grapple not just with legality but the broader responsibility of ethical stewardship. According to a recent McKinsey report, companies that prioritize ethical AI practices see engagement scores rise by 25%. Picture a top-tier tech firm leveraging AI to analyze employee feedback gathered from various platforms while maintaining transparency about data usage. This openness cultivates trust, promoting a spirit of collaboration rather than fear among employees. However, employers must ask themselves: at what cost are they gathering these insights? Striking a balance between harnessing valuable employee data and respecting privacy is crucial. The line between engagement and intrusion can be thin, and those organizations that ignore ethical considerations risk losing not only engagement but also the very talent they strive to nurture.
